The short read
Poly Medicure reported FY26 standalone revenue of around Rs 1,662 crore, up about 4%, and consolidated revenue of Rs 1,875 crore, up 12.3%, with standalone EBITDA margin of 26.8%. Management described FY26 as a year of transition toward high-technology segments, including the acquisitions of PendraCare, Citieffe, and Medyneo in Brazil. The company guided FY27 consolidated revenue of Rs 2,300-2,400 crore and standalone revenue of Rs 1,900-1,950 crore, while flagging raw material cost pressure and Gulf-region shipping disruptions.
Numbers mentioned
Standalone revenue: INR1,662 crores (FY26)
p. 4
“the stand-alone revenue was around INR1,662 crores, which was up by around 4% compared to previous year”

Standalone gross margin: 68.1% (FY26)
p. 4
“Gross margin expanded by around 128 bps and was up to around 68.1% from last year's 66.8% or something like that”

Standalone EBITDA margin: 26.8% (FY26)
p. 4
“We have delivered close to 26.8% at the higher end of the range and stand-alone EBITDA was INR446 crores”

Standalone revenue: INR443 crores (Q4 FY26)
p. 4
“Stand-alone revenue for the quarter 4 was INR443 crores up 5.2% year-on-year, 6% sequentially, it was highest ever stand-alone quarter”

Consolidated revenue: INR1,875 crores (FY26)
p. 5
“on the consolidated picture, full year consolidated revenue grew by 12.3% to INR1,875 crores, domestic business was around 20%, international was about 9% year-on-year”

Q4 consolidated EBITDA: INR112 crores (Q4 FY26)
p. 5
“Q4 consolidated EBITDA were INR112 crores, a little lower than the stand-alone numbers because there was an impact of consolidation of low-margin acquisitions and about INR9 crores onetime regulatory and cost provisions in one of our international subsidiaries”

Consolidated revenue — INR2,300 crores to INR2,400 crores · FY27
stated firmly by Himanshu Baid
p. 6
“we are guiding a revenue of INR2,300 crores to INR2,400 crores, up from INR1,875 crores we have done in FY '26, which will include full year consolidation of PendraCare and Citieffe”

Risks flagged
Raw material and plastic packaging cost increases linked to crude oil prices
p. 6
“we see there was an impact of around 20% on an aggregate basis in raw materials and a meaningful headwind to the gross margin”

Chinese dumping and cost inversion in the Renal segment due to import duty structure
p. 15
“today, Chinese are importing at 0% duty, only 5% GST pay on the finished product, whereas I'm importing -- I'm buying all the raw materials, I'm importing some raw materials, I pay 18% duty, I pay 2.5% duty custom duty on my raw materials, 18% GST”
